Do your pets need special glasses for the eclipse?
WIS TV ^ | August 5, 2017 | Dawndy Mercer Plank

Posted on 08/05/2017 12:39:13 PM PDT by aomagrat

COLUMBIA, SC (WIS) - When the total solar eclipse hits in a couple weeks, you'll need to have legit glasses to view it to protect your eyes. But what about our animals' eyes?

Dr. Wendy King of Spears Creek Veterinary Clinic says, “The short answer is nothing because animals have an inherent knowledge of not looking at the sun and they just don't look up at the sun and stare. So they don't need special glasses.”

Yes, but when the sun is 95% obscured, but still quite dangerous to the eyes, it can be (but shouldn’t be) looked at with the naked eye. The problem is the ultraviolet light does its damage without creating pain. Once totality begins, it is perfectly safe to look at—in fact if you have your eclipse glasses on, you won’t see anything.

For those who haven’t experienced a total eclipse of the sun, it does get dark enough to see stars and planets in the sky. At 50% coverage or so, it will appear that the sun is behind a thick cloud. The pinhole bit is a very safe way to look at the partial eclipse, but being in the shade of a tree will let you see dozens of little images of the partially covered sun.

Birds and cats are often fooled into thinking that the sun has gone down and either go to roost or set out on the prowl. If I have a good view of the sky near my beehive I might record how honeybees behave.
